Product Description:

The Indramat part MAD100C-0150-SA-M0-FL0-05-N1 servo motor delivers reliable mechanical motion through controlled shaft rotations. Known for its consistent quality Indramat produces this motor with tight tolerance levels for dependable industrial automation performance.

| The MAD100C-0150-SA-M0-FL0-05-N1 servo motor maintains a continuous current of 20.3 Amperes at a standstill which aids in stable power flow during idle phases. It features a torque constant of 2.94 Nm/A at 20°C by supporting efficient torque generation based on current input. The continuous torque at a standstill reaches 50 Nm by ensuring the unit remains effective without rotation. Constructed with no shaft seal and in a half-key balanced design it easily fits in certain integration solutions where balanced mechanical alignment is a primary concern. The encoder is found to be a multi-turn absolute system having 2048 increments which provide position accuracy in single-cycle applications. It lacks a holding brake which implies that it is more suitable in systems where braking is controlled externally or not required. The connect point is on the A-side for powering up the motor and this further assists in supplying appropriate linkage with typical machine layouts of electrical and signal interfacing.

The MAD100C-0150-SA-M0-FL0-05-N1 servo motor features advanced motion feedback and positioning over several rotations with additional control precision. It has the ability to deliver high power with a rated value of 7.5 kW and can serve medium-load industrial. It can be installed at a height above 1000 meters from the sea surface and does not degrade its overall working performance. The protection has an IP65 classification which makes it sealed against dust and low-pressure jets of water which aids in making it operable under normal factory conditions.
